Super Eagles and Fulham attacking midfielder, Alex Chuka Iwobi has shared his feeling of ecstasy after scoring a late winner to help his side defeat Erik Ten Haag’s Manchester United, Soccernet.ng reports.
Iwobi, 27, was a victim of harsh criticism after Nigeria’s AFCON 2023 final loss against Ivory Coast but shut his critics up today after coming up trumps for the Cottagers.
Since making the switch to London in the summer, Iwobi has featured in twenty-three games for Marco Silva’s side and scored his fifth goal for the club today.
The former Arsenal man was brimming with joy after the game and didn’t hold back about how much the goal meant to him.
“I’m over the moon right now, to win at Old Trafford in the last minute is crazy, there’s no better feeling. We feel like we performed really well, we’ve been performing well recently, and today is a step in the right direction and hopefully, we can kick on from there,” the one-time FA Cup winner said in quotes revealed by the club’s official website.
Iwobi’s composure under pressure for the winner left Manchester United’s Andre Onana no chance and the versatile midfielder explained how he put the ball in the back of the net in detail.
“As soon as I cut inside, I felt like the keeper was going to be in the far corner, so I gave him the eyes and it went in. I haven’t seen his reaction, but everyone said he couldn’t move, so a goal is a goal, I’ll take it and move on to the next,” he added.
Fulham will look to build on their positive form in the league as they welcome Roberto De Zerbi’s Brighton and Hove Albion to the Craven Cottage.
